Introduction to EPUB This write-up introduces EPUB for beginners, i.e., those embarking on an e-book or digital publishing program. EPUB has become a popular open standard format for digital books and publications. EPUB files can be read on various devices, from e-readers like Kindle to smartphones and tablets. Introduction Independent publishing, or indie publishing, refers to authors and publishers who release their books outside the traditional publishing industry. Rather than working with established publishing houses, indie publishers control the entire publishing process, from editing and design to distribution and marketing.
